My mum has been in and out of this unit for years. Each time they discharge her after leaving her to watch TV for a few days. No treatment or diagnosis is ever suggested. We are forced to keep calling the ambulance and police numerous times a month for her psychological break downs. She has hallucinations, delusions, horrendous anxiety, mood swings, countless suicide attempts, she is utterly hopeless and desperate but still they refuse to help. They belittle and dismiss everything you say to them and everything she tells them. There is no joined up thinking. It a pointless facility, offering no help, and wasting money.
